What is a window cleaning pole brush, you ask? It’s a specialized brush that attaches to the end of a telescopic pole, allowing you to reach high windows without needing to climb a ladder. The brush typically has soft bristles that are safe for use on windows and won’t scratch or damage the glass surface. Many models also have built-in water jets that can be connected to a hose for easy rinsing.

When shopping for a window cleaning pole brush, there are a few things to consider. First, you’ll want to make sure the brush is compatible with the telescopic pole you already own or plan to purchase. Most brushes have a universal attachment that fits standard pole sizes, but it’s always a good idea to double-check before making a purchase.

You’ll also want to consider the type of bristles on the brush. Soft bristles are ideal for most window surfaces, as they won’t scratch or damage the glass. Some brushes also have angled bristles or adjustable heads, which can make it easier to clean corners and edges.

Another important feature to look for is a built-in water jet. This allows you to spray water onto the window surface while you clean, helping to loosen dirt and grime for a more thorough clean. Some models even have a built-in soap dispenser for added cleaning power.

Using a window cleaning pole brush is simple. Just attach the brush to your telescopic pole, extend it to the desired length, and start cleaning. If your brush has a water jet, connect it to a hose and turn on the water to help rinse away dirt and soap residue. Work in small sections, starting at the top of the window and working your way down to avoid streaks.

After cleaning your windows, be sure to rinse the brush thoroughly to remove any dirt or soap residue. You can also detach the brush from the pole for easy storage.
